About the job Engineer (QA/QC)

Responsibilities

  • To lead the QA/QC team of the assigned project(s). The team would comprise of Supervisor(s) (QSD) and QA/QC workers.
  • The over-all in-charge on all matters pertaining to BCA CONQUAS / QM of the assigned project(s). The works would consist of planning, coordinating, monitoring and analysing, and these would be done collaboratively with the Project Management team.
  • To plan, conduct and monitor the project(s) in-process quality inspections.
  • To prepare, issue and monitor the closing of quality inspection reports.
  • To ensure proper record keeping of all QA/QC documents (i.e. inspections records, reports, authority documents etc.)
  • To attend weekly project coordination / progress meeting to highlight quality issues.
  • To collaborate with the project team(s) to identify, rectify and monitor the quality performance of subcontractors.
  • To conduct in-house training / briefing to project personnel and subcontractors on topics pertaining to quality of works and the relevant authority requirements.
  • To attend monthly department meeting and highlight matters pertaining to the assigned project(s).
  • To develop and maintain good working relations with both internal and external customers (i.e. Client, Consultants, Authority, Home owners, Colleagues etc.).
  • To assist the lead internal quality auditor during the periodic audits at other project sites.
  • To prepare, issue and monitor the internal quality audit reports.
  • To perform the role of an assisting auditor during the internal ISO audit.
  • To submit annual corporate awards.
  • Any other duties as specified by the reporting Supervisor.
  • Dual reporting to Project Manager and Manager (QA/QC).

Qualifications

Degree in Civil Engineering.

Diploma holders with relevant experience will also be considered.
